Saturday Night and Sunday Morning is a 1960 British kitchen sink drama film directed by Karel Reisz and produced by Tony Richardson. It is an adaptation of the 1958 novel of the same name by Alan Sillitoe, with Sillitoe himself writing the screenplay.
from Saturday Night and Sunday Morning (1960) Music by John Dankworth. Lyrics by David Dearlove. Performed by Cleo Laine. Played during the Blackpool sequence. On a Mountain Stands a Lady. (uncredited) Sung by the kids at the canal as "On a Hill There Is a Lady". Traditional English children's song.

Saturday Night and Sunday Morning is a 1960 film directed by Karel Reisz, one of the first in the British New Wave / Kitchen Sink Drama movement. Writer Alan Sillitoe adapted the screenplay from his own 1958 novel. It stars Albert Finney, Shirley Anne Field, Rachel Roberts, and Hylda Baker.
